Effect of orthodontic retraction force on thick and thin gingival biotypes in different grades of gingival recession and alveolar bone quality: A finite element analysis
INTRODUCTION: To evaluate the effect of orthodontic retraction force on thick and thin gingival biotypes of anterior teeth having grade I and II gingival recession with D1 and D2 alveolar bone densities by assessing the displacement of teeth and deformation in gingival tissue, along with evaluating...
